WebDec 12, 2024 · When sorting using VBA, you need to use the Range.Sort method in your code. The ‘Range’ would be the data that you’re trying to sort. For example, if you’re sorting the data in A1:A10, then ‘Range’ would be Range(“A1:A10”).
